
The director of the Regional Taxation Chair has recently been appointed as associate editor of the International Journal of Microsimulation (IJM).
The IJM covers research in all aspects of microsimulation modelling. It publishes high-quality contributions making use of microsimulation models to address specific research questions in all scientific areas, as well as methodological and technical issues.
The scientific articles published in this journal deal with topics related to the description, validation and replication of microsimulation models; presentation of results from this type of models; policy evaluation or case studies where microsimulation models are applied.
Editors, associate editors and members of the Publishing Board are appointed for a period of two years. Their commitment during this period is to review, provide guidance and encourage the submission of papers of interest to the journal.
